Awards
MORA 2012 Awards Application
Nomination Deadline: July 30, 2012
MORA Awards Committee is seeking nominations for our Annual Recycling Awards. Each year, MORA recognizes outstanding recycling and waste reduction efforts of individuals and organizations in Missouri. Award winners will be recognized during the annual conference at the Hilton St. Louis Frontenac in St. Louis on Tuesday, September 11, 2012 during the awards banquet.
This year we are pleased to add a category to recognize our partnership with the Composting and Organics Association of Missouri (COAM) for the 2012 Annual Conference.

2011 MORA Conference Award Winners
Congratulations to our 2011 Award Winners who were recognized Tuesday, June 7th at 6:00 pm, at the Radisson Hotel in Branson!
| Category | Winner |
|---|---|
| Outstanding Business Recycling/Waste Reduction | Big Cedar Lodge/Wilderness Club at Big Cedar |
| Outstanding Community Program | Palmyra Recycle Center |
| Outstanding Government Program | City of Blue Springs Recycling Program |
| Outstanding Recycling Education Program | Kara Dunnam, Jefferson County Solid Waste |
| Outstanding Volunteerism in Recycling | Bollinger County Recycling, Inc. |
| Outstanding Service Provider | HWI Environmental Technologies, Inc. |
| Outstanding Individual Government Leadership | Joyce Stroud |
| Outstanding Individual Achievement in Recycling | Vonnie Vanderau |
| Outstanding Collection Program | Patrick Geraty, St. Louis Composting |
| Best Use of a Recycled Material | Habitat for Humanity of St. Charles County ReStore |
| President’s Award | Mary Patterson |

Missouri Waste Control Coalition - Outstanding Achievement Awards
Nominations Now Being Accepted for 2012 Outstanding Achievement Awards
Deadline: May 1, 2012

Each year the Missouri Waste Control Coalition presents its Outstanding Achievement Awards during its annual conference. This year the conference will be held June 17-19, 2012 at the Lodge of Four Seasons, Lake of the Ozarks, Missouri. The award presentations will take place on Monday, June 18 during lunch.
Eligibility: is open to any business both for profit and non-profit, industry, government entity or individual, citizens group, and solid waste operation located within the State of Missouri.
Application: Describe in 500 words or fewer on the form below how the nominated project meets the criteria established in its category. Please provide a photo of the project and/or the project team to mwcc@sbcglobal.net.
Categories for Outstanding Achievement
Environmental Innovation:
Projects that qualify for outstanding achievement in environmental innovation will demonstrate automation of an existing process or processes; will have derived an entirely new process/application not previously available; or will have utilized emerging technologies or any combination of the techniques listed in a way that produces enhanced performance both environmentally and economically, is sustainable and shows documented results both before and after implementation.
Environmental Stewardship:
Projects that qualify for achievement in environmental stewardship will demonstrate exceptional improvement, protection, and/or restoration of areas such watersheds, wild life or endangered species habitat, soil, water, or wastewater management practices, reduced pollutant emissions or consumption of natural resources with methods that are both environmentally and economically sustainable and shows documented results both before and after implementation.
Environmental Leadership:
Organizations that qualify for outstanding achievement in environmental leadership will have demonstrated exceptional leadership such as "first in state" to achieve required goals and/or implement new processes, achieve operational improvements such as reduced energy consumption, beyond the call of duty civic and/or community involvement, or successful facilitation of public/private partnerships which resulted in exceptional projects.
Lifetime Achievement Award:
This award is reserved for an individual for whom the MWCC Board of Directors identifies as having served the organization, environmental industry, a community, a government agency or state of Missouri in a truly special and unique way.
